Lost Host is a story-driven adventure puzzle game about a small toy car searching for its missing owner. When the boy mysteriously disappears, the toy car begins a journey through the house and beyond, exploring dark rooms, hallways, foggy streets, and abandoned places while following clues to uncover what happened. Players control the toy car as it navigates dangerous environments, solves physics-based puzzles, and interacts with objects to progress. The world is full of hazards for a tiny toy car - heights, fire, water - as well as enemies such as dogs, robotic vacuums, and hostile toy creatures. The game combines atmospheric exploration, light horror elements, and emotional storytelling, creating a family-friendly adventure centered on mystery, discovery, and survival in a large, human-sized world.
One night, a young boy disappears without a trace. His room is left quiet and still, except for a small toy car that suddenly comes to life. Unable to understand what happened to its owner, the car begins a lonely journey to find him. Following scattered clues, the toy car travels through the house, exploring dark rooms, dusty corners, and forgotten spaces. As it moves further, the trail leads outside into the fog-covered streets and abandoned places of a large, mysterious world. Along the way, the car encounters dangers far greater than itself - aggressive animals, malfunctioning machines, and strange toy creatures lurking in the shadows. Despite its size, the car presses on, driven by the hope of finding the boy and uncovering the truth behind his disappearance.
